Santa Fe came out on top against Keystone Heights on Tuesday thanks in part to Madisen Crosby's efforts. Crosby was dialed in as she went 3-for-5 with one home run, three runs, and one triple. She played a big game the last time she faced Keystone Heights back in March of 2024, so the team probably should've seen her coming.
Crosby and Santa Fe will be playing at home against Fort White at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. The Raiders have been dominating at home and they will enter the match having won 18 straight home games dating back to last season. Will Crosby and Co. be able to keep the streak alive?
